The Life and Legacy of Billy Connolly

On January 29, 2026
The Life and Legacy of Billy Connolly

Introduction

Billy Connolly, renowned as one of the most influential comedians in Britain, has left an indelible mark on the world of entertainment. Born in Glasgow in 1942, Connolly’s unique blend of humour and storytelling has resonated with audiences across generations. With a career spanning over five decades, he has not only excelled in stand-up comedy but has also made significant contributions as an actor and musician. Connolly’s importance as a cultural figure lies in his ability to connect with people through laughter, his reflections on life, and his advocacy for social issues.

Career Highlights

Connolly’s rise to fame began in the 1970s, where his standout performances in comedy clubs and TV shows in the UK garnered significant attention. His style, marked by observational humour and vivid anecdotes, makes his comedy relatable to a broad audience. Highlights of his career include memorable television shows such as “Billy Connolly’s World Tour” and starring roles in films like “The Boondock Saints” and “Mrs. Brown”. The latter earned him acclaim for his portrayal of Queen Victoria’s close confidant, John Brown.

Personal Life and Challenges

Beyond the stage, Connolly’s life has been filled with both triumphs and challenges. He has been open about his struggles with mental health and the impact of Parkinson’s disease, which he was diagnosed with in 2013. Connolly has used his platform not only to tackle the stigma surrounding mental illness but also to inspire others facing similar challenges. His advocacy work, alongside his humorous takes on life’s adversities, showcases his resilience and the depth of his character.

Recent Events and Future Outlook

In recent years, Connolly has announced his retirement from stand-up comedy, stating that the toll of Parkinson’s makes it too difficult to perform at the level he desires. Despite stepping back from the limelight, his legacy continues through an extensive body of work that remains popular and relevant to this day. Connolly also recently took part in various documentary projects that reflect on his life and career, allowing fans to gain deeper insights into the man behind the comedy.

Conclusion

Billy Connolly’s journey from the streets of Glasgow to international stardom exemplifies the power of comedy as a tool for connection and awareness. His ability to find humour in the mundane and the profound has not only entertained millions but has also fostered conversations about important issues. As we look to the future, Connolly’s contributions to comedy and culture will undoubtedly continue to inspire generations of performers and audiences alike.
